Segment 6
Braking Point | Gear | Minimum speed |
120 metres before the apex | 2 | 77 km/h |
As you approach this combination corner, focus on your braking technique. Begin braking approximately 120 meters before the apex, ensuring you've slowed the car down to the minimum speed of 77 km/h in second gear. Maintain a smooth, consistent brake pressure throughout the braking zone, gradually transitioning to turn-in. Once at the apex, smoothly apply the throttle, allowing the car to accelerate out of the corner. Remember to keep your steering inputs precise and your throttle application progressive to maximize traction and stability.
